The Effect of Spin-Orbit Interaction On Structural and Electronic Properties of ScIr2
The structural and electronic properties of face-centred cubic ScIr2 compound is investigated by using a generalised gradient approximation scheme of density functional theory with and without spin-orbit interaction. The structural results show that the spin-orbit interaction has a negligible effect...
